Responsibilities
- Develops, modifies, and maintains complex programs to support litigation environment applications.
- Translates program requirements into program code.
- Tests, debugs, and refines programs to process data in accordance with written specifications.
- Revises programs to increase efficiency and reduce operating time.
- Develops data entry screens and other user interfaces and implements standardized reports.
- Creates and generates specialized and ad hoc reports as required.
- Provides oral and written status reports to the Project Manager and/or more senior IT staff.
- Provides technical direction and supervision to other programmers.
- May oversee a small team of technical support staff in a document center or other site, and coordinate technical support provided at that site.
- Develops end user and technical documentation and provides training for all systems developed.
Requirements
- Authorized to work in the United States.
- Ability to obtain and maintain a U.S. Government Public Trust clearance prior to start (candidates are not required to be cleared at the time of application).
- Substantial, hands-on programming experience in the systems environment being used.
- At least two years of directly applicable experience required.
- At least three years of overall programming experience will generally be expected, including experience with large-scale database management systems.
- Excellent oral and written communication skills.
Qualifications
- Broad knowledge of the Government's IT environments, including office automation networks, and PC and server based databases and applications, extremely helpful.
- Supervisory or team leader experience very useful.
- Experience in automated litigation support very helpful.
- Undergraduate degree strongly preferred; - preferably in the computer science or information management/technology disciplines.
